Holidays in Yuasa-cho

Yep. We understand. Wanderlust — it gets right into your bones. So, isn't it high time you booked your next adventure? Yuasa-cho awaits!

It sits 130 kilometres from Okayama and its energetic streets.

Does a sunrise with the sparkling sea as your backdrop sound appealing? Then grab your map and take off to Nishikinohama Beach Park, 45 kilometres to the north.

The splendour of Mother Nature can be found in multiple places around Yuasa-cho. Just 45 kilometres away, Sandanbeki Cave is a terrific place to start. Aiya Falls sits 45 kilometres away and is another popular spot for a bit of downtime.

The best snow is always in the morning, so be sure to set your alarm early the night before heading to Rokkosan Ski Area.

You'll discover even more just down the road. Hirogawa-cho, 1 kilometre to the west, is popular for the Kokokuji Temple and the Choho-ji Temple. Alternatively, if the Nakano B.C. Brewery and Susa Shrine are more appealing, go 4 kilometres northeast from Yuasa-cho to Aridagawa-cho.

Plan on going to Kainan? This destination is just 12 kilometres to the north. If you're setting up camp here, make sure you visit Marina City Sea Fishing Park, the Onzanso-en Garden and Wanpaku Park. Also consider swinging by Porto Europa and the Wakayama Prefectural Museum of Natural History.

Bank cards? Check. Passport? Check. But have you packed your appetite? With some fabulous food and drink to sample around these parts, it's the one thing you shouldn't travel without.

If you're leafing through a menu, there's a strong chance you'll see meals with beef or noodles. They're some ingredients which are commonly used in the cuisine here.

While you're in Yuasa-cho, why not eat like a local? That means sitting down to a meal of tempura (deep fried seafood or vegetables) or yudofu (tofu simmered with kelp), a couple of the region's most loved dishes.

If you love dessert, you're not going to be disappointed. Try anpan (sweet roll), a delicious treat that's sure to satisfy your sugar cravings.

If you love a frosty pint every now and then, head to the closest bar and request Asahi Premium Beer Jukusen. It's best enjoyed with a side of joke-cracking and mingling with the regulars.

Mixed or straight — the bartender should know the nicest way to drink junmaishu. When the night calls for something a bit stronger, it should be the first drink you order!

Work on the language barrier by memorising some words and expressions in the local tongue. You'll gain a more satisfying experience and a few new friends while you're at it! First off the bat, have a go at saying 'Dōmo arigatō'. This translates as 'thank you'. 'Oyasumi nasai', which means 'good night', is another one you may need.

Want to join in on the Birthday of Emperor Akihito celebrations? Mark down the 23rd of December in your travel diary and get ready to have some fun!

Like all good things in life, your trip to Yuasa-cho must eventually come to an end. When it's finally time to depart, say one last "Sayōnara" and spend your leftover holiday allowance on some unique souvenirs.

Kansai International Airport (KIX) is the closest terminal, 45 kilometres to the north. Ensure you leave yourself more than enough time to reach it.
